Abstract

A kind of fuel gas heating apparatus; including shell, front panel, gas cylinder thermal insulation board, gas filling bottle baffle, valve body assembly, igniter, anoxia protection arrangement, control panel, burner thermal insulation board, burner assembly, reflector and safety net; the shell includes top plate and bottom plate and two side plates; top plate is equipped with control panel mounting hole, and bottom plate is equipped with air inflow openings;Front panel distinguishes top panel and lower panel, and top panel is equipped with flow-guiding radiation hole;The reflector includes baseplate part and is located at the combustion chamber on baseplate part with open front and after-opening, and the device aperture of ignition electrode and anoxia protection arrangement is provided on the bottom plate of combustion chamber;The substrate on combustion chamber top is equipped with heat release hole;Room air enters in the space of the heat-insulated prelaminar part of gas cylinder, and thermal energy is returned to interior from the flow-guiding radiation hole on top panel;Gap of the room air through burner assembly and burner thermal insulation board returns to interior through the heat release hole on baseplate part top, reduces the temperature rise of shell, improves the thermal efficiency.

Specific embodiment
The utility model is further described with reference to the accompanying drawing.
As shown in Figure 1, Figure 2, Figure 3 shows, a kind of fuel gas heating apparatus, including shell 1, front panel, gas cylinder thermal insulation board 2, gas filling bottle Baffle 3, valve body assembly 4, igniter 5, anoxia protection arrangement 11, control panel 6, burner thermal insulation board 7, burner assembly 8, reflection Cover 9 and safety net 10, anoxia protection arrangement are connect with control panel 6, and anoxia protection arrangement 11 and burner assembly 8 cooperate;Gas cylinder Thermal insulation board 2 is located in shell 1.
The shell 1 includes top plate 12, bottom plate 13 and two side plates 14, and top plate 12 is equipped with control panel mounting hole 121, bottom Plate 13 is equipped with air inflow openings 131;
Front panel distinguishes top panel 151 and lower panel 152, and top panel 151 is equipped with flow-guiding radiation hole 1511;
The reflector 9 includes baseplate part 91 and is located at the combustion chamber 92 on baseplate part with open front and after-opening, is fired Burn the device aperture 921 that ignition electrode and anoxia protection arrangement are provided on the bottom plate of chamber 92;The substrate on 92 top of combustion chamber is equipped with Heat release hole 93;
Burner thermal insulation board 7 includes postnotum, top plate and two sidewall panelings, and burner thermal insulation board 7 has open front under Opening;
13 support side plate 14 of bottom plate, the lower end of side plate 14 are fixedly connected with bottom plate 13, and top plate 12 is located at the upper end of side plate 14 Between and be fixed together, the lower end of gas cylinder thermal insulation board 2 is fixedly connected with bottom plate 13;After gas cylinder baffle 3 and side plate 14 End is detachably connected;The upper end of top panel 151 is fixedly connected with top plate 12, two sides are fixedly connected with side plate 14, lower panel 152 Lower end is fixedly connected with bottom plate 13, two sides are fixedly connected with side plate 14, the top and bottom difference of the baseplate part 91 of reflector 9 It is fixedly connected with top panel 151 and lower panel 152, two sides are fixedly connected with side plate 14;Burner thermal insulation board 7 and baseplate part 91 Upper end and two sides are fixedly connected, and cover burner assembly 8;The combustion component of burner assembly 8 and the after-opening of combustion chamber 92 are embedding It closes, safety net 10 is fixedly connected with baseplate part 91, covers combustion chamber 92;After valve body assembly 4 and igniter 5 are located at gas cylinder partition 2 In 1 space of shell in portion and it is fixed on control panel 6;The ignition electrode 51 of anoxia protection arrangement 11 and igniter 5 is fixed on reflection It covers in the shell 1 of 9 lower parts, the inductive needle and ignition electrode 51 of anoxia protection arrangement pass through device aperture 921 and protrude into combustion chamber 92 and institute The combustion component for stating burner assembly 8 is opposite.
3 two sides of gas cylinder baffle are equipped with seat board 31, are located at hanging hole on seat board 31;Hanging hole includes 311 He of round entrance hole Hanging hole 312 at the top of round entrance hole;
Hanging rod is arranged in the rear end of the side plate 14, and hanging rod includes block plate and the body of rod, and bar portion is fixedly connected with side plate 14;
Block plate and the round disengaging of entrance hole 311 cooperate, and the body of rod is chimeric with hanging hole 312, the seat board at block plate and hanging hole 312 31 fittings.Gas cylinder baffle 3 is detachable, replaces gas cylinder with can be convenient.
The upper end of the gas cylinder thermal insulation board 7 is bonded with the top panel 151, and the flow-guiding radiation hole 1511 is located at gas cylinder On the upper surface of thermal insulation board 7 and 151 junction lower part of top panel plate 151.
It further include universal caster wheel 16, universal caster wheel 16 is fixed on the upper four corners of the bottom plate 13.
When the utility model is used, room air enters 2 front of gas cylinder thermal insulation board through the air inflow openings 131 on bottom plate 13 1 space of shell in, thermal energy is returned into interior from the flow-guiding radiation hole 151 on top panel 151, to burner assembly 8 radiate, And utilize energy heats room air;Gap of the room air through burner assembly 8 and burner thermal insulation board 7 is through on baseplate part 91 The heat release hole 93 in portion returns to interior, reduces the temperature rise of burner assembly 8, improves the thermal efficiency.
